The recommendation is a part of your application procedure. Typically MBA Universities require applicants to provide 2 letters of recommendations. Graduates straight out of college would get these letters from professors who have taught them in college. For those who are professionals, based on the length and nature of your work, you should get one if not both letters from your employer / immediate supervisor. In case you have been working for the family business, opt for a client / vendor referral. The recommendation letter must portray your strengths and achievements in areas such as leadership, teamwork, and decision-making. Hence provide instances / incidences that show your initiative, responsiveness, responsibility and maturity.

A Recommendation Form is generally mailed to you along with your application package, which the university would require your recommender to fill. Each university has a different format for the recommendation form.
